Programs and Services:
- Mindful Health Education Workshops:
Offering workshops that focus on coping strategies, emotional resilience, and building mindful health for individuals affected by loss, including families, friends, and community members. - Support Groups:
Facilitating peer-led support groups for both individuals struggling with loss and their families, fostering a space of shared experience, empathy, and recovery. - Resource Hub:
A comprehensive online platform with educational tools, articles, and videos to help individuals understand their loss, recovery processes, and mindful health. - Therapeutic Outreach:
Providing access to professional mental health counselors, support in navigating treatment options, and strategies for building sustainable mental well-being.
Foundation Overview:
The Marley’s Heart of Light Foundation will serve as the financial arm of the non-profit, focused on raising funds for program expansion, scholarships for therapy, community outreach initiatives, and partnerships with schools and recovery centers. The foundation will be integral in ensuring our programs are accessible to all, regardless of financial background.

Personal Background of the Foundation President:
As the president of Marley’s Heart of Light, my own traumatic loss journey of grief and hope shapes every aspect of our mission. I am a divorced mother of four sons who tragically passed due to addiction and suicide. Though their loss is immeasurable, my belief that “families are forever” has provided me with the power, love, and hope to carry on. I am deeply rooted in my faith in the restored gospel of Jesus Christ, The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, which provides me with strength, peace and continued resilience.
To support my family through this devastating loss, I pursued education as a teacher and a licensed clinical mental health counselor. This background has equipped me with the knowledge and tools to guide others in their mindful health journeys, particularly those struggling with addiction. My personal story fuels my passion to help others find healing, knowing that love and hope transcend even the darkest of times.
